Hakuba House

Hakuba is a snowy mountain resort town in Japan, and what caught my eye when travelling there earlier this year was the varied architecture. This house stood out to me, sitting against a mountain backdrop with its bright green roof.

View from My Childhood Bedroom

“A memory depicting what growing up in a small town in Italy felt to me as a child. I liked being able to see my friends' windows and signal to each other to meet up to play. I loved the hills in the distance, and the warm glow of summer evenings.”

Icelandic Sky

“With this illustration I brought myself back to Reykjavík, where I witnessed the Northern Lights for the very first time. Outside town nature reigns undisturbed, if not for the colourful cottages appearing from time to time, submerged by snow.”

Marzia Kjellberg

Japan-based Italian artist and designer Marzia Kjellberg creates calm, colour-rich illustrations and limited art prints in collaboration with Evermade, exploring quiet places and moments.
